Cubaris sp. Pak Chong "Orange"
Cubaris sp. Pak Chong "Orange" — a stunning tropical isopod from Thailand. These moderately hardy invertebrates can roll into a protective ball when threatened.
Maintain temperatures between 22–26°C with humidity levels of 60–80% using a moisture gradient. House them in a well-ventilated container with 7–10 cm of nutrient-rich substrate combining coconut fibre, decaying wood, and leaf litter. Provide hiding spots with bark pieces or cork tubes.
Feed a varied diet of decaying leaves, white rotting wood, and vegetables such as carrot or squash. Supplement with protein a couple of times weekly and always offer a calcium source like cuttlefish bone.
Ideal for intermediate keepers, Pak Chong isopods make an excellent introduction to more advanced Cubaris species.
